Accidental Century

Abstract: If "God is dead" for the modern individual, then there is no purpose to the future. A person, society and, or, culture without purpose is certain to be defined as in crisis. This 8 page paper explores the concept of the 'accidental century' as defined by a crisis of belief and disbelief which made the twentieth century spiritually empty by looking at the history and tone of community action in terms of literary depiction. Bibliography lists 5 sources.
